List of tallest buildings in Kuwait

Summary

This list of tallest buildings in Kuwait ranks skyscrapers in Kuwait by height. The tallest building in Kuwait is currently the 80–story Al Hamra Tower, which rises 413 metres (1,355 ft) and was completed in 2011, it is also the world's fifteenth-tallest building. NBK Tower is currently the second-tallest completed building in Kuwait, at 300 metres (980 ft). Should it be constructed, the Burj Mubarak Al Kabir would be 1,001 metres (3,284 ft) tall, becoming the world's tallest building, only next to another yet unfinished project - the Jeddah Tower in Jeddah, Saudi Arabia at 1,008 metres, which has recently restarted construction as of 2024.[1]

Tallest completed buildings edit

Only buildings over 150 metres (as determined by the Council on Tall Buildings and Urban Habitat) are included.

Rank Name Height (metres) Floors City Use Built
1 Al Hamra Tower 413 m (1,355 ft) 84 Kuwait City Office 2011
2 NBK Tower 300 m (980 ft) 61 Kuwait City Office 2019
3 Arraya Tower 300 m (980 ft) 60 Kuwait City Office 2009
4 KIPCO Tower 240 m (790 ft) 60 Kuwait City Mixed Use 2011
5 Central Bank of Kuwait 240 m (790 ft) 42 Kuwait City Office 2013
6 Kuwait Investment Authority Headquarters 220 m (720 ft) 50 Kuwait City Office 2018
7 Al Tijaria Tower 218 m (715 ft) 41 Kuwait City Office 2009
8 Crystal Tower (Kuwait) 207 m (679 ft) 52 Kuwait City Office 2013
9 Abdul Aziz Al Babtain Cultural Waqf 189 m (620 ft) 42 Kuwait City Office 2010
10 Business Town Tower 5 184 m (604 ft) 39 Kuwait City Office 2011
11 Dar Al Awadi 171 m (561 ft) 35 Kuwait City Office 2005
12 25 February Tower 170 m (560 ft) 37 Kuwait City Office 2006
13 Panasonic Tower 167 m (548 ft) 34 Kuwait City Office 2009
14 Al Jon Tower 160 m (520 ft) 40 Kuwait City Office 2007
15 Al Jawhara Tower 160 m (520 ft) 27 Kuwait City Office 2008
16 Arabiya Tower 150 m (490 ft) 34 Kuwait City Office 2009

Tallest structures edit

Rank Name Height (meters) City Use Completion
1 Liberation Tower 372 m (1,220 ft) Kuwait City Communication 1996
2 Kuwait Towers 187 m (614 ft) Kuwait City Mixed Use 1979
